A259500 Decimal expansion of theta_3(i/sqrt(7)), an explicit particular value of the cubic theta function theta_3. 3

FORMULA
theta_3(tau) = eta(tau/3)^3 + 3*eta(3*tau)^3)/eta(tau), where 'eta' is the Dedekind eta modular elliptic function.
theta_3(i/sqrt(7)) = (sqrt((1/2)*(5 + sqrt(21))*sqrt((1/2)*(sqrt(3) + sqrt(7))) - 3^(7/4)/2)*Gamma(1/7)*Gamma(2/7)*Gamma(4/7))/((2^(5/2)*3^(1/8)*7^(-1/4)*Pi^2)).
